Auckland native Bene is well on her way to becoming the next Lorde with the announcement today that she's inked a fresh deal with Niche Talent Agency.

The 18-year-old celebrated the news by releasing a brand new single Soaked, an R'n'B drenched slice of alt-pop that accentuates the young singer's soulful vocals.

The single was recorded at Morningside's Golden Age studio and produced by Leisure's Josh Fountain.

"We’re very excited to have Bene join the Niche Talent Agency. Bene had a really unique sound and remarkable songwriting skills. We can’t wait to see her grow in Australia." Niche's James Browning told TMN.

Bene joins an artist roster that includes the likes of Deep Sea Arcade, Haitus Kaiyote, M-Phazes, Sampa The Great and more.
